least once a week. The webpage provides many tools like ear training exercises,
music theory tutorials, articles and music theory references, but I usually use
the section ear training exercises. In this section there are exercises like
notes identification, intervals identification, chords, scales and melodies
identification; and besides, in each section you can choose the difficult level
and specific thing that you want to practice, like just major scales, just
simple rhythms or the melodic complexity, the clef and the tempo. I really like
